jp.sf.orangesignal.csv.manager
クラス CsvEntityLoader<T>

java.lang.Object
  上位を拡張 jp.sf.orangesignal.csv.manager.CsvLoaderSupport<T>
      上位を拡張 jp.sf.orangesignal.csv.manager.CsvEntityLoader<T>
すべての実装されたインタフェース:
CsvLoader<T>

public class CsvEntityLoader<T>
extends CsvLoaderSupport<T>

区切り文字形式データ注釈要素 CsvEntity で注釈付けされた Java プログラム要素のリストと区切り文字形式データの統合入力インタフェースの実装クラスを提供します。

作成者:
杉澤 浩二

コンストラクタの概要
CsvEntityLoader(CsvConfig cfg, Class<T> entityClass)
          コンストラクタです。
 
メソッドの概要
protected  CsvEntityListHandler<T> getCsvListHandler()
          実装は区切り文字形式データリストのデータアクセスハンドラを返します。
 CsvEntityLoader<T> limit(int limit)
          取得データの限度数を設定します。
 CsvEntityLoader<T> offset(int offset)
          取得データの開始位置を設定します。
 
クラス jp.sf.orangesignal.csv.manager.CsvLoaderSupport から継承されたメソッド
from, from, from, from, from, from, from, from, from, from, from, from, from, from, from, from, from, from, from, from, from
 
クラス java.lang.Object から継承されたメソッド
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

コンストラクタの詳細

CsvEntityLoader

public CsvEntityLoader(CsvConfig cfg,
                       Class<T> entityClass)
コンストラクタです。

パラメータ:
cfg - 区切り文字形式情報
entityClass - Java プログラム要素の型
例外:
IllegalArgumentException - パラメータが不正な場合
メソッドの詳細

offset

public CsvEntityLoader<T> offset(int offset)
取得データの開始位置を設定します。

パラメータ:
offset - 取得データの開始位置
戻り値:
このオブジェクトへの参照
導入されたバージョン:
1.2.1

limit

public CsvEntityLoader<T> limit(int limit)
取得データの限度数を設定します。

パラメータ:
limit - 取得データの限度数
戻り値:
このオブジェクトへの参照
導入されたバージョン:
1.2.1

getCsvListHandler

protected CsvEntityListHandler<T> getCsvListHandler()
クラス CsvLoaderSupport の記述:
実装は区切り文字形式データリストのデータアクセスハンドラを返します。

定義:
クラス CsvLoaderSupport<T> 内の getCsvListHandler
戻り値:
区切り文字形式データリストのデータアクセスハンドラ


Copyright © 2009 OrangeSignal.com. All Rights Reserved.